I’m a 4 handicap, and whenever I play with someone who is less advanced in the game but they’re playing within themselves and only hitting shots they have some confidence in, I’m impressed and I think, “that’s good golf right there.” Plus, they keep up with pace of play because they spend most of the round in the fairway! And I have a pretty good short game, but in the winter here in Tennessee with wet, tight lies of dormant Bermuda, I use the handle high, toe down chipping 95% of the time, even from 50 yards out or so. Many higher handicaps could save 5-10 strokes a round just doing it, versus thinning and fatting lob wedges all day. G I O T G !

I went out this morning by myself and incorporated several of your suggestions: 1) I stopped trying to hit PGA shots and I focused on hitting to safe spots; 2) I reduced the clubs in my bag to 5w, 6i, 8i, PW, SW, and putter; 3) I tried to not "hit" the ball, I focused on swinging the club; 4) The decision box/execution box; 5) Titties to the target! I didn't break 100 because my ball striking on the first 7-8 holes was horrendous and I 3-putted way too much. BUT, I figured out 3 things by the turn that helped my ball striking tremendously: 1) I swung the club closer to my body, 2) I straightened my left arm more and pulled it with my shoulder through the downswing, and 3) I started rotating my wrists more. After I got the feel for these 3 things, I was actually shaping the ball occasionally and it actually worked. Also at the beginning of my round the 6i was my 150 club, but by the back 9, my 8i was my 150 club. I also figured out that I was better off using a 6 or 8 iron for chipping, leaving the wedges for longer shots. Anyway, thank you. I know I'm going to be breaking 100 soon.
